
Stellantis, the enterprise in charge of US vehicle makes Jeep, Chrysler, Dodge, Ram, Fiat, and Alfa Romeo, announced on Could 24 that it would be partnering with Samsung to build a new $2.5 billion electric powered auto battery producing facility in Kokomo, Indiana. Stellantis has its sights set on advertising five million battery-electric powered motor vehicles per calendar year by 2030, and it is heading to need a significant raise to realize that target the global conglomerate doesn’t at this time offer you any electric cars for sale in the US.
The site in Kokomo is centrally located for quite a few of Stellantis’ midwest-centered vehicle assembly crops, and in shut proximity to the company’s supplier base. Building is scheduled to get started afterwards this 12 months, with creation capacity on-line by 2025. The company jobs the new assembly plant will develop close to 1,400 new jobs, and will be operated as a joint venture along with model associate Samsung.
“Just below one 12 months back, we committed to an intense electrification strategy anchored by 5 gigafactories concerning Europe and North The us,” explained Carlos Tavares, CEO of Stellantis, in a launch. “Today’s announcement further solidifies our world wide battery creation footprint and demonstrates Stellantis’ push towards a decarbonized future outlined in Dare Ahead 2030.”
So how do Stellantis’ plans stack up from what’s now heading on in the EV creation landscape?
Tesla currently has the premier EV battery plant in the entire world, running its Gigafactory in conjunction with Panasonic exterior of Reno, Nevada. So-called Giga Nevada was opened in 2016, and now produces battery packs for many Tesla autos. The $5-billion facility was made and designed by Tesla with all over $1.5 billion coming in the sort of condition support and deferred taxes. The plant is intended not only to generate new Tesla 2170 nickel manganese cobalt lithium ion battery cells (21mm diameter, 70mm duration), but also to recycle utilized mobile materials into new battery packs. Tesla also creates its 4680 batteries at the just lately opened Giga Texas plant in the vicinity of Austin, while this factory’s main objective is auto building, and will allegedly be the property of Cybertruck creation, if that motor vehicle is generated.
Other automakers are busy in the subject, way too. Common Motors is setting up its personal battery plant with LG in Lansing, Michigan. Ford, furthermore, is performing with SKI to construct an EV battery lab in southeast Michigan. Volkswagen is considering installation of a new battery plant close to its US production facility in Chattanooga, Tennessee. Hyundai is investing some $5.5 billion to construct a devoted electric powered vehicle and battery plant outside the house of Savannah, Ga.
Stellantis alone recently introduced the building of a $4.1 billion joint venture plant with LG in Canada. Even newcomer Rivian is searching to grow functions with a new $5 billion plant in close proximity to Atlanta, Ga for battery creation and car or truck assembly. Lots of electrical vehicle suppliers invest in their battery packs from outside suppliers, like A123, Panasonic, LG, Samsung, and Amperex. In actuality, Stellantis already contracts with Amperex, LG, and Samsung to construct battery packs for its a variety of world-wide EV and hybrid merchandise. That said, quite a few automakers are adhering to Tesla into the business of producing their personal batteries in stand-alone battery factories. This process will help lower creation bottlenecks and decreases charge for every device significantly.
The Stellantis program for transitioning to an all-EV lineup is led by its European manufacturers: Fiat, Citroën, Peugeot, and Opel in unique. By 2030 the firm pledges to only provide EVs in Europe, and at the very least 50 p.c EVs in the US marketplace, with an particular person plan for every single of its automaker brand names to achieve this changeover. According to Stellantis, it will have at minimum 75 BEV nameplates globally, and 25 of these will be out there in the US.
The initially new battery electric powered design from the enterprise is scheduled to hit the US sector in 2023 as a small urban Jeep, dependent on its Compass compact crossover. This plant in Kokomo will be just one of five Stellantis EV battery facilities around the globe. The company’s original strategy known as for generation of all over 140 gigawatts of battery storage, but this was expanded to about 400 gigawatts as demand and markets have transformed. Not only will Stellantis need to have all 5 of these vegetation to meet increasing EV demand from customers, but it will carry on to invest in battery packs from outdoors suppliers.
